游戏服务器是什么,游戏服务器,虚拟世界的基石与运维指南
- 综合资讯
- 2025-04-24 04:13:42
- 2

游戏服务器是构建虚拟世界的核心基础设施,作为数字游戏运行的基础平台,承担着数据处理、资源管理与实时交互的核心功能,它通过分布式架构支持海量用户接入,实现角色数据存储、战...
游戏服务器是构建虚拟世界的核心基础设施,作为数字游戏运行的基础平台,承担着数据处理、资源管理与实时交互的核心功能,它通过分布式架构支持海量用户接入,实现角色数据存储、战斗逻辑运算、物品交易系统等关键模块的稳定运行,是保障游戏世界连续性、安全性与体验感的技术基石,运维层面需重点关注负载均衡策略、容灾备份机制、网络安全防护(如DDoS防御与数据加密)以及性能优化(包括数据库索引优化与服务器集群扩容),运维指南强调实时监控(如CPU/内存使用率预警)、定期版本热更新、用户行为日志分析及硬件冗余配置,通过自动化运维工具(如Ansible、Prometheus)降低人为失误风险,确保7×24小时高可用性,作为连接开发与用户的桥梁,游戏服务器运维直接影响商业收益与用户留存,需结合A/B测试与大数据分析持续迭代架构设计。
数字世界的隐形引擎
在《原神》全球上线首日创下单日1.2亿下载量的盛况背后,在《英雄联盟》全球总决赛观众突破2.5亿人次的热潮中,在《王者荣耀》春节活动单日流水破10亿元的商业奇迹背后,都隐藏着一个共同的技术核心——游戏服务器,这个由代码构建的数字空间,承载着数亿玩家的实时交互、海量数据的存储处理以及复杂的逻辑运算,是支撑现代电子游戏产业运转的"数字心脏",本文将深入剖析游戏服务器的技术本质,揭示其架构设计的精妙之处,探讨运维管理的核心挑战,并展望未来发展趋势。
图片来源于网络,如有侵权联系删除
第一章 游戏服务器的定义与演进
1 基础概念解析
游戏服务器(Game Server)是专为电子游戏设计的分布式计算系统,承担着以下核心职能:
- 实时交互处理:每秒处理数万玩家动作指令(如《CS:GO》的弹道计算需达1000+次/秒)
- 状态同步管理:维护全球玩家位置、装备、等级等动态数据(MMORPG需每秒更新百万级玩家状态)
- 资源分配调度:根据网络延迟智能分配战斗场景(如《魔兽世界》的跨大洲服务器负载均衡)
- 经济系统运营:管理虚拟货币流通(某区块链游戏日交易量可达3亿美元)
2 技术演进路线
- 单机时代(1980-2000):专用PC内置服务器(如《毁灭战士》的本地对战)
- 局域网时代(2000-2010):单机服务器扩展为局域网主机(如《反恐精英》的局域网对战)
- 互联网时代(2010至今):分布式云服务器集群(如《原神》全球部署在7大洲的200+节点)
- 未来趋势:边缘计算节点(5G环境下延迟降至10ms)、量子服务器(抗攻击能力提升)
3 典型分类体系
类型 | 代表游戏 | 核心特征 | 扩展案例 |
---|---|---|---|
客户端-服务器 | 《英雄联盟》 | C/S架构,中央主服+区域分服 | 2023年引入AI训练服务器 |
P2P | 《Among Us》 | 网络中继模式,无中心节点 | 服务器伪装成玩家节点 |
区块链服务 | 《Axie Infinity》 | 智能合约+去中心化节点 | 日均交易2000万次 |
云游戏服务 | NVIDIA GeForce NOW | 实时渲染+流媒体传输 | 带宽需求4K@120Hz需50Mbps |
第二章 核心架构设计
1 三层架构模型
- 接入层:负载均衡集群(F5 BIG-IP处理200万TPS)
- 业务层:
- 战场服务器(处理战斗逻辑,如《绝地求生》的200人战场)
- 数据库集群(MySQL集群+Redis缓存,每秒处理10万+查询)
- 经济服务器(区块链+中心化混合架构)
- 存储层:分布式对象存储(Ceph集群,容量达EB级)
2 容灾架构设计
- 多活部署:主备切换时间<3秒(AWS游戏服务器实例)
- 数据复制:跨可用区延迟<50ms(Google Cloud异地备份)
- 故障隔离:单节点宕机影响<5%系统(阿里云游戏SLA保障)
3 性能优化策略
- 动作压缩:将256字节动作包压缩至32字节(节省75%带宽)
- 预测算法:基于LSTM的玩家行为预测(降低30%无效指令处理)
- 网格化加载:将3D地图拆分为256x256米网格(加载时间从2s降至0.3s)
第三章 运维管理关键技术
1 实时监控系统
- 关键指标:
- 网络延迟:P99<150ms(电竞级要求)
- CPU利用率:峰值<80%(避免资源争抢)
- 硬盘IOPS:>5000/秒(应对大地图加载)
- 监控工具:
- Prometheus+Grafana(实时可视化)
- ELK Stack(日志分析)
- Datadog(跨云监控)
2 自动化运维体系
- CI/CD流程:
- 每日构建次数:200+次(如《王者荣耀》)
- 回滚时间:<5分钟(AWS CodeDeploy)
- A/B测试平台:
- 并行测试组数:1000+组
- 数据采集频率:每秒10万条
- 混沌工程:
- 模拟故障类型:网络分区、磁盘损坏、进程崩溃
- 恢复成功率:>99.9%(如AWS GameLift)
3 安全防护体系
- DDoS防御:
- 吞吐量峰值:Tbps级(Cloudflare mitigate 23Tbps攻击)
- 检测响应时间:<10ms
- 反作弊系统:
- 检测维度:200+行为特征
- 数据源:全球200万玩家行为日志
- 数据加密:
- TLS 1.3加密(延迟增加5ms)
- 国密SM4算法(满足等保三级)
第四章 典型案例分析
1 《原神》全球部署实践
- 架构设计:
- 7大洲12节点(北美3节点,欧洲2节点等)
- 节点间延迟<50ms(使用AWS Global Accelerator)
- 每节点8台物理服务器(NVIDIA A100 GPU集群)
- 运维挑战:
- 服务器峰值:单日120万并发(2023年春节)
- 冷启动时间:从0到100万玩家仅用15分钟
- 能耗优化:PUE值<1.3(液冷技术+智能调频)
2 《王者荣耀》灾备演练
- 2022年双十一预案:
- 预估峰值:600万DAU(历史峰值580万)
- 预备资源:额外启动300台云服务器
- 演练结果:系统可用性99.99%(SLA达成)
3 《魔兽世界》怀旧服架构
- 架构创新:
- 模块化服务器(支持独立世界实例)
- 压缩包传输(将20GB地图压缩至2GB)
- 时间轴回滚(支持版本快速切换)
第五章 未来发展趋势
1 技术融合创新
- AI赋能:
- 动态难度调整(基于DQN算法实时调整)
- NPC智能进化(强化学习训练)
- 自动补丁生成(GitHub Copilot辅助开发)
- 5G应用:
- 超低延迟(1ms级响应)
- 边缘计算(延迟从50ms降至8ms)
- 8K画质渲染(单帧计算量提升100倍)
2 架构演进方向
- Serverless架构:
- 无服务器实例(AWS Lambda处理突发流量)
- 费用模型:每秒计费(如《Among Us》峰值节省60%成本)
- Web3集成:
- NFT道具系统(OpenSea对接)
- DAO治理(持币投票服务器扩容)
- 跨链结算(Polkadot多链互通)
3 行业变革预测
- 市场规模:2025年全球游戏服务器市场规模将达$120亿(CAGR 18.7%)
- 技术突破:
- 光子计算(量子比特处理复杂AI)
- 脑机接口(神经信号直接控制)
- 元宇宙融合(AR/VR服务器集成)
第六章 开发者必知清单
1 性能调优工具包
- 网络诊断:Wireshark+Gamepacker
- 压力测试:LoadRunner+JMeter
- 性能分析:Perf+Blacktrace
2 安全开发规范
- 防CTF(防提权漏洞):代码审计+沙箱隔离
- 防DDoS:速率限制+黑洞路由
- 防数据泄露:动态脱敏+加密传输
3 云服务选型矩阵
云服务商 | 优势 | 适用场景 | 成本对比(1000用户) |
---|---|---|---|
AWS | 全球节点多 | 高并发国际服 | $850/月 |
阿里云 | 本地化合规 | 国内大厂 | $620/月 |
腾讯云 | 游戏SLA保障 | 熟悉生态开发者 | $480/月 |
Google Cloud | AI工具链完善 | AI驱动游戏 | $950/月 |
数字文明的基石
从雅达利2600游戏机的8KB内存,到如今《原神》单个服务器节点拥有128TB内存,游戏服务器的进化史就是一部微型计算机发展史,这个支撑着人类情感连接、创造力和协作精神的数字空间,正在成为元宇宙的基础设施,随着量子计算、6G通信、神经接口等技术的突破,游戏服务器将演变为具备自主进化能力的"数字生命体",继续推动人类文明向虚实融合的新纪元迈进。
图片来源于网络,如有侵权联系删除
(全文共计2378字,原创内容占比92.3%)
本文由智淘云于2025-04-24发表在智淘云,如有疑问,请联系我们。
本文链接:https://www.zhitaoyun.cn/2200528.html
本文链接:https://www.zhitaoyun.cn/2200528.html
发表评论